  • Abstract
    The future success of the personal communications service depends on its ability to accommodate the diverse multimedia traffic which will be generated from the numerous and diverse future applications and services. For doing so, algorithms capable of accommodating integrated traffic generated by diverse applications with different quality of service requirements are needed. In the present work we present some potential solutions based on the principles of the reservation random access
